SAFETY WHILE WORKING
The procedures given in this manual are those
recommended by Yamaha to be followed by
Yamaha dealers and their mechanics.
FIRE PREVENTION
Gasoline (petrol) is highly flammable.
Petroleum vapor is explosive if ignited. Do not
smoke while handling gasoline (petrol), and
keep it away from heat, sparks, and open
flames.
VENTILATION
Petroleum vapor is heavier than air and if
inhaled in large quantities will not support life.
Engine exhaust gases are harmful to breathe.
When test-running an engine indoors, maintain
good ventilation.
SELF-PROTECTION
Protect your eyes with suitable safety specta-
cles or safety goggles when using compressed
air, when grinding or when doing any operation
which may cause particles to fly off.
Protect hands and feet by wearing safety
gloves and protective shoes if appropriate to
the work you are doing.
OILS, GREASES AND SEALING FLUIDS
Use only Genuine Yamaha oils, greases and
sealing fluids or those recommended by
Yamaha.
Under normal conditions of use, there should
be no hazards from the use of the lubricants
mentioned in this manual. However, safety is
all-important, and by adopting good safety
practices, any risk is minimized. A summary of
the most important precautions is as follows:
1. While working, maintain good standards of
personal and industrial hygiene.
2. Clothing which has become contaminated
with lubricants should be changed as soon
as practicable and laundered before further
use.
